I guess that one is in native space and the other is in MNI > space...and I could gess as well that, regarding to your ROI you would like > to go from MNI space to native space....what I can no only guess...so if > you were a bit more concrete I could try my best to help you from what I > have learned from FSL experts.... > > Yours sincerely, > > Rosalia. > > > 2016-01-20 16:52 GMT+01:00 Sahil Bajaj <[log in to unmask]>: > >> Dear FSL experts, >> >> I have an issue in using flirt command for FSL (5.0). I used flirt and it >> works well to co-register an image, say INPUT using REFERENCE and get final >> co-registered image as OUTPUT and transformation matrix OUTPUT.mat. >> >> Now I have ROIs defined in the INPUT image space, so I tried to transform >> these ROIs into OUTPUT image space using OUTPUT.mat matrix using following >> command: >> >> flirt -in ROI.nii -ref REFERENCE.nii -applyxfm -init OUTPUT.mat -out >> NewROI.nii >> >> But I get following error after I run this: >> terminate called after throwing an instance of 'NEWMAT::SingularException' >> Aborted (core dumped) >> >> I would really appreciate if someone could help me in figuring this out ? >> >> Thanks, >> Sahil >> >> -- >> ------------------------------------------------- >> Sahil Bajaj >> Post-doctoral Fellow >> Nantz National Alzheimer's Center, Department of Neurology >> The Houston Methodist Research Institute (THMRI) >> Houston, TX, USA. >> E-mail:[log in to unmask] <[log in to unmask]> >> > > -- ------------------------------------------------- Sahil Bajaj Post-doctoral Fellow Nantz National Alzheimer's Center, Department of Neurology The Houston Methodist Research Institute (THMRI) Houston, TX, USA.
